Abstract

The utility model relates to an electric tennis ball picking up machine which is provided with a manipulator and can collect the tennis balls scattering on the ground during tennis training; the electric tennis ball picking up machine consists of a frame, a travelling mechanism installed below the frame, a ball picking up actuating unit arranged at the front end of the frame, the manipulator, and a remote control unit which can control the operation of the travelling mechanism and the ball picking up actuating unit; the frame comprises a ball basket for loading balls, the travelling mechanism consists of a rear wheel which is arranged at the bottom of the rear end of the frame, a travelling motor which is arranged at a shaft of the rear wheel and can drive the rear wheel to rotate back and forth, a front wheel which is arranged at the bottom of the front end of the frame and a steering motor which is arranged at a cambered axle of the front wheel and can drive the front wheel to rotate left and right; the ball picking up actuating unit consists of wing plates for raising balls, a chain-drive mechanism which connects the wing plates together and drives the wing plates to rise from the bottom of the front end of the frame to the top of the ball basket and a driving motor thereof; the manipulator consists of a bevel gear, a rotating shaft and a ball poking mechanism. The electric tennis ball picking up machine of the utility model has the advantages of low cost, simple structure and high efficiency of ball picking, etc.

Background technology
Along with tennis is universal day by day, many apparatuses for the tennis service have appearred, as service robot, ball pick-up device etc.
At present the tennis ball pick-up device of less expensive is mostly based on manually-operated, and it is preposition or rearmounted to pick up ball mechanism, it is designed to forms such as drum type brake, cylinder net like, basketry, netted, basketry all uses the elasticity strip to make, its spacing is slightly less than the tennis diameter, and when firmly depressing or rolling across the ball body, ball just is extruded in the tube or in the basket, can save part muscle power like this, but when picking up ball, need to walk about, too much consume athletic muscle power along the tennis court, labour intensity is still bigger, and is time-consuming, efficient is low.
Advanced ball pick-up device be a kind of can in walking, control automatically turn to, crashproof, search, pick up ball, put the electronic ball pick-up device of whole process such as ball.This ball pick-up device can detect the orientation of bead by ultrasound examination ball distance, probe, and very strong full-automatic function is arranged, without manually-operated, and complete automatically picking up balls, but efficient is low, can only pick up a ball at every turn, and structure is very complicated, and cost is quite high.

The specific embodiment
In conjunction with Fig. 1 the specific embodiment of utility model is described in detail:
A kind of electronic ball picker of tennis of taking manipulator, it comprises frame 1, be installed on the walking mechanism of frame 1 below, be arranged at picking up ball actuating unit, manipulator and being used to control walking mechanism and picking up the remote control of ball actuating unit, manipulator work of frame 1 front end.
This frame 1 comprises the ball frame that is used to put spheroid, and frame 1 back periphery and bottom are equipped with plastic plate, forms the ball frame and is used to place the tennis of collecting.
This walking mechanism comprises that the trailing wheel 20 that is arranged at frame 1 rear end bottom, the axle that is installed on trailing wheel 20 go up and drive the movable motor 18 that rotates trailing wheel 20 front and back, be arranged at the front-wheel 17 of frame 1 front bottom end and be installed on the cambered axle of front-wheel 17 and drive the steer motor 15 of front-wheel 17 left-right rotation;
This picks up wing plate 3 that the ball actuating unit comprises the lifting spheroid, wing plate 3 is connected and drive it rises to the chain-drive mechanism and the drive motors 16 thereof of ball arch by frame 1 front bottom end, and drive motors 16 usefulness bolting are on frame 1.
The quantity of above-mentioned wing plate 3 is 4~8, and five equilibrium is evenly arranged.In the present embodiment, the quantity of wing plate 3 is 6.
The both sides of the relative wing plate 3 of frame 1 front end are separately installed with plastic plate, and it constitutes the baffle plate of stablizing spheroid.
Certainly, also can groove structure be set on wing plate 3 or baffle arrangement be set in the inboard of wing plate 3.
This chain-drive mechanism comprises the drive sprocket that is installed in drive motors 16 rotating shafts, with the power transmission shaft 5 of drive motors 16 shaft parallels, be installed on the drive sprocket 12 on the power transmission shaft 5, the driving-chain 14 that is connected drive sprocket and drive sprocket 12, sprocket wheel 11, the sprocket wheel 11 that is installed on the power transmission shaft 5 and be connected to the chain 2 that wing plate 3 is connected, wherein, wing plate 3 is connected on the chain 2 by screw respectively, rotates with chain 2.
Chain 2 is horizontal by an angle, and it is toward ball frame inclined position.Also be provided with a guide plate 4 that holds the wire guide ball between this chain 2 and the ball frame.
The both sides of frame 1 front bottom end are respectively equipped with the manipulator that is used to collect spheroid that is connected with power transmission shaft 5.
This manipulator comprises bevel gear 6, rotating shaft 7 and dials ball mechanism, is installed on the bevel gear 6 and another bevel gear 6 engagements that are installed in the rotating shaft 7 of power transmission shaft 5, and rotating shaft 7 is connected with group ball mechanism.
This group ball mechanism comprises crank 8, connecting rod 9 and rocking bar 10, and rotating shaft 7 is connected with crank 8, connecting rod 9 and rocking bar 10 successively.
The both sides of frame 1 front bottom end and the inboard that is positioned at manipulator are respectively equipped with baffle plate 13.
The output shaft of movable motor 18 is connected with trailing wheel 20 turning cylinders by reduction gearing transmission 19.
Thereby this electronic ball picker of tennis of taking manipulator is picked up the ball machine by the start and stop control of beepbox control motor work operation.After movable motor 18 started, its power drove trailing wheel 20 motions by a pair of reduction gearing transmission 19 transmissions and realizes picking up the ball machine and advance or retreat, and started steer motor 15 simultaneously and drove front-wheel 17 motions by cambered axle and can realize picking up the ball machine and turn to and travel.
After starting drive motors 16, its power passes through driving-chain 14 drive drive sprockets 12, and drive sprocket 12 drives power transmission shaft 5 motions again, and the rotation of power transmission shaft 5 drives six blocks of wing plates 3 by the past top rotation of guide plate 4 bottoms by the transmission of sprocket wheel 11, chain 2.
Because taking the electronic ball picker of tennis of manipulator moves forward, when there is tennis in electronic ball picker of tennis the place ahead, the wing plate 3 that moves to the bottom can be picked up tennis when rotating, rotation along with chain 2, found will promoting of tennis with wing plate 3, when arriving guide plate 4 tops, the setting because chain 2 recedes, tennis will break away from wing plate 3 automatically, tumble in the ball frame of electronic ball picker of tennis along guide plate 4 left back ends, meanwhile other wing plate that moves to the bottom continues to pick up ball, goes round and begins again and realizes picking up continuously ball.
In addition, after drive motors 16 starts, drive crank 8 by driving-chain 14, drive sprocket 12, bevel gear 6, rotating shaft 7 transmissions, crank 8 drives rocking bar 10 swings by connecting rod 9 again, when rocking bar 10 during to the inner swing of electronic ball picker of tennis, it is concentrated the tennis that disperses can be put together, is convenient to wing plate 3 and picks up ball.
When this electronic ball picker of tennis of taking manipulator is worked, at first starting movable motor 18 and steer motor 15 by beepbox drives and picks up the ball machine has tennis to being scattered direction operation, when when being scattered in tennis on the court, start drive motors 16, the realization manipulator is put together and is concentrated tennis and wing plate 3 to pick up ball.
